Ameenu Shardow remains Black Stars Team Manager – Henry Asante Twum

Henry Asante Twum, the Communication Manager of the Ghana Football Association (GFA), has confirmed that Ameenu Shardow will continue as the Team Manager of the Black Stars.

Shardow assumed the role of Team Manager for the senior national team after Chris Hughton’s appointment in March 2022.

However, following the disappointing performance of the Black Stars at the 2023 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) in Ivory Coast, the GFA initiated several changes behind the scenes as part of the team’s restructuring.

Speaking on Asempa FM, Asante Twum acknowledged the significant alterations made but emphasized Shardow’s retention as the Team Manager.

“There have been numerous adjustments to the team that competed in Ivory Coast for the AFCON. The Ghana Football Association (GFA) deemed this necessary as part of the restructuring process,” he stated.

“Changes have been made across various aspects, including the team’s medical staff, physiotherapists, and technical team. However, Ameenu Shardow has been maintained in his role as Team Manager, and he is currently accompanying the team in Morocco for the upcoming matches,” he added.

The Black Stars are scheduled to face Nigeria and Uganda on March 22 and 26, respectively, in the March international fixtures at the Stade de Marrakesh.

Otto Addo, who has been reinstated as the Black Stars coach on a 34-month contract, will aim to commence his second tenure on a winning note.
